Quick answer
An Electrolux washer-dryer can feel less hot and take longer when it uses a heat-pump drying system; that low-temperature behavior alone does not prove overheating. Treat an unusually hot cabinet or drum, burning smell, smoke, scorching, repeated shutdown, or a persistent warning as a stop condition. If there is no danger sign, check the selected drying program and load, clean only the user-accessible air or fluff filters fitted to your model, check the drain filter only as the manual allows, and keep the appliance's airflow clear. Retry at most once under supervision. If the overheating sign returns, the machine stops repeatedly, will not start after drying, or a leak or damaged cord is present, stop using it and arrange Electrolux-authorized service; do not open the cabinet or test live heating parts.

Understand the symptom
First decide whether the heat is abnormal
A heat-pump washer-dryer may dry with a gentler temperature than a conventional heater, so warm rather than very hot air is not by itself a fault. The concern is a change from the appliance's normal behavior: an unusually hot cabinet or drum, burning smell, smoke, scorching, repeated stopping, or a warning that returns after the user-accessible checks. Do not continue a cycle to see whether a burning smell or smoke clears. Stop, let the appliance cool without touching hot surfaces, and use authorized service for an internal temperature, fan, heater, or control diagnosis.
Keep the drying path clear without opening the cabinet
Lint and restricted airflow can make drying take longer and can raise the risk of overheating in a heat-pump drying system. Use only filters the exact model identifies as user-cleanable, clean and refit them as instructed, and do not remove covers around the heat exchanger, fan, heater, or controls. A drain filter check is a separate, model-dependent task: the machine must be off, disconnected through a normal accessible isolation point, and cool before any permitted filter cleaning; do not handle hot water or force a filter.
Use the result to choose one safe next step
If the load was larger than the drying capacity, the wrong cycle was selected, or a fitted filter was visibly blocked, correct only those user-level conditions and supervise one normal cycle. If the appliance remains unusually hot, stops again, will not start after a drying cycle, leaks, or produces a burning smell, the cause is no longer established as a simple load or filter issue. Preserve the model information and the observed sequence for the technician instead of bypassing a limiter, running with covers removed, or replacing an unconfirmed part.

FAQ
Can an Electrolux heat-pump washer-dryer feel less hot without being faulty?
Yes. Electrolux says heat-pump drying uses a low temperature, so gentle warmth alone is not proof of overheating. Treat unusual heat, burning smell, smoke, scorching, or repeated stopping as a reason to stop and request service.
What should I check first when the washer-dryer gets too hot?
First classify the symptom and stop for smoke, scorching, burning smell, or dangerously high heat. If no danger sign exists, check the load and drying program, then clean only user-accessible filters that the exact model manual identifies; supervise no more than one retry.
Can a blocked filter cause an Electrolux washer-dryer to overheat?
Restricted airflow can contribute to long drying and overheating risk in heat-pump drying systems. Clean and refit only the filters the model manual permits, and escalate when heat remains abnormal or a cover would need to be removed.
Should I keep running the washer-dryer to reproduce overheating?
No. Do not repeat cycles when there is smoke, scorching, burning odor, unusually high heat, repeated shutdown, a damaged cord, or protection trips. Keep it out of service and arrange authorized diagnosis.
When does an overheating washer-dryer need professional service?
Use authorized service for recurring abnormal heat, smoke, scorching, burning smell, repeated stops, a returning warning, failure to start after drying, a persistent leak, damaged cord, or any diagnosis that would require cabinet access, live electrical measurement, or bypassing a safety device.
